E89132 E8 Ruling Active

The tariff classification of a helmet liner from Korea.

Issued November 9, 1999 by U.S. Customs and Border Protection.

Tariff classification

HTS codes: 6507.00.0000

Headings: 6507

Product description

The sample will be returned to you as requested. The submitted sample is a helmet liner, identified as “cool max”, composed of knit synthetic fabric, over cellular foam with knit mesh fabric inserts. The item is intended to be inserted into a motorcycle or other protective helmet, to protect the original helmet lining from excessive wear. It can also be saturated with water to provide cooling in hot weather. It is not intended to be used as separate headgear.

CBP rationale

The applicable subheading for the helmet liner will be 6507.00.0000, Harmonized Tariff Schedule of the United States (HTS), which provides for “Headbands, linings, covers, hat foundations, hat frames, peaks (visors) and chinstraps, for headgear.

The applicable subheading for the helmet liner will be 6507.00.0000, Harmonized Tariff Schedule of the United States (HTS), which provides for “Headbands, linings, covers, hat foundations, hat frames, peaks (visors) and chinstraps, for headgear.” The rate of duty will be Free.
